Live imaging of breast tumors shows macrophage-dependent induction and TMEM-mediated enrichment of cancer stem cells during metastatic dissemination

2020-09-20

Abstract excerpt

<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Cancer stem cells (CSCs) play an important role during metastasis, but the dynamic behavior and induction mechanisms of CSCs are not well understood. We employed high-resolution intravital microscopy using a CSC biosensor to directly observe CSCs in live mice with mammary tumors. CSCs display the slow-migratory, invadopod-rich phenotype that is the hallmark of disseminating tumor cells. CSCs are...
